OUT ON STAGE: THE SERIES, PRODUCED BY COMEDY DYNAMICS & DEKKOO, WILL PREMIERE ON PLUTO TV NOVEMBER 30, 2018

Zach Noe Towers Hosts the Comedy Dynamics Produced Series, Featuring Over 15 of the Top-Rated LGBTQ Stand-Up Comedians

LOS ANGELES, CA–Out On Stage: The Series, produced by Comedy Dynamics and Dekkoo, will premiere on Pluto TV November 30, 2018 and run for six episodes. A lineup of renowned LGBTQ stand-up comedians graced the stage for this series, which features three comics per episode and will be hosted by Zach Noe Towers. 

Timeout Magazine and Timeout.com recently acknowledged Zach Noe Towers as one of the up and coming comedians to watch in 2018. 

Out On Stage: The Series will premiere on Pluto TV on November 30, 2018 and feature Jonathan Rowell, Brendan Scannell, Casey Ley, Julian Michael, Irene Tu, Jared Goldstein, Raneir Pollard, Kyle Shire, Jordan Pease, Chris Bryant, Eric Hahn, Daniel Webb, Joe Dosch, Gloria Bigelow, Anthony Desamito, Janine Brito, A.B. Cassidy and Zach Noe Towers. 

“‘Out on Stage’ has been a real passion project for me,” comedian and host Zach Noe Towers said. “What an incredible experience it’s been to bring together such a gorgeously funny group of queer comedians. Each and every person featured in the content has such a unique perspective and I’m thrilled that we’re being given a platform for those hilarious voices to be heard.”

“We strive to be at the cutting edge of comedy and bringing the laughs to the entire audience,” Comedy Dynamics CEO Brian Volk Weiss said. “With Out on Stage, I think we’ve continued that tradition.”

Comedy Dynamics, a Nacelle company, is one of the largest independent comedy production and distribution companies, producing Kevin Hart’s Guide to Black History, Animal Planet’s Animal Nation with Anthony Anderson, the new scripted comedy on Hulu, There’s... Johnny!, History’s Join Or Die with Craig Ferguson, MTV2’s Wild ’N On Tour, and Hulu’s Coming To The Stage. In 2018, Comedy Dynamics began releasing original films in theaters starting with the acclaimed documentary, Poop Talk. The company has worked with a wide range of established and emerging comedic talent including Tiffany Haddish, Kevin Hart, Aziz Ansari, Jim Gaffigan, Katt Williams and many more. In total, 12 of Comedy Dynamics’ releases have been Grammy-nominated, with 2 wins.
